Output 17804eeb60ccf918e33a53087d036df2011c7a4af31b53812deebb101da74b8e:1

value
24677632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 931e78914067f78ce3d517138e34fd44a7198dea OP_EQUAL
address
3F6ukuJtHArwgdK7kA1qJhQ491WVbF2FUP
transaction
17804eeb60ccf918e33a53087d036df2011c7a4af31b53812deebb101da74b8e
spent
true